    Synergistic catalyst enables targeted cleavage of ethane C–H bonds in tandem with CO₂ activation

    Ethylene, as one of the most important light olefins, serves as a fundamental feedstock for producing various high-value-added chemical products. Industrial ethylene production primarily relies on steam cracking of ethane and naphtha feedstock, which suffers from several drawbacks including excessive energy consumption, significant carbon emissions, and severe coke deposition.
